Specific tips for using headers in PHP_PHP Tutorial
We cannot have spaces between 1, location and the ":" sign, otherwise an error will occur.
2. There cannot be any output before using the header.
3. The PHP code after using header in PHP will still be executed.
The following is a comparison with response.redirect in ASP:
Example 1:
response.redirect "../test.asp"
header("location:../test.php ");
The difference between the two:
ASP's redirect function can work after sending the header file to the client.
Such as
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span></span></li> <li class=""> <span></span><span class="tag"><strong><font color="#006699"><</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N>%response.redirect "../test.asp"%</SPAN><SPAN class=tag><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>></font></strong></span><span> </span> </li> <li class="alt"> <span></span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span> </li> </ol>
Check if the following code in header is used in PHP, an error will be reported:
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span></span></li> <li class=""> <span></span><span class="tag"><strong><font color="#006699"><?</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N> </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=alt><SPAN></S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>header</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N>("location:../test.php"); </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=""><SPAN></SPAN><SPAN class=tag><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>?></font></strong></span><span> </span> </li> <li class="alt"> <span></span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span> </li> </ol>
It can only be like this:
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><span class="tag"><strong><font color="#006699"><?</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N> </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=""><SPAN></S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>header</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N>("location:../test.php"); </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=alt><SPAN></SPAN><SPAN class=tag><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>?></font></strong></span><span> </span></span></li> <li class=""> <span></span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span>...</span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span> </li> </ol>
That is, no data can be sent to the client before using the header function in PHP.
Example 2:
asp
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span></span></li> <li class=""> <span></span><span class="tag"><strong><font color="#006699"><</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N>% </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=alt><SPAN>response.redirect "../a.asp" </SPAN><LI class=""><SPAN>response.redirect "../b.asp" </SPAN><LI class=alt><SPAN>%</SPAN><SPAN class=tag><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>></font></strong></span><span> </span> </li> <li class=""> <span></span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span> </li> </ol>
The result is to redirect the a.asp file.
What about php?
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><span class="tag"><strong><font color="#006699"><?</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N> </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=""><SPAN></S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>header</FONT></STRONG></SPAN><SPAN>("location:../a.php"); </SPAN></SPAN><LI class=alt><SPAN>header("location:../b.php"); </SPAN><LI class=""><SPAN></SPAN><SPAN class=tag><STRONG><FONT color=#006699>?></font></strong></span><span> </span></span></li> <li class="alt"> <span></span><strong><font color="#006699"><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>head</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"><</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>body</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span><span class="tag"></</SPAN><SPAN class=tag-name>html</SPAN><SPAN class=tag>></span></font></strong><span> </span> </li> </ol>
We found that it redirects b.php.
It turns out that redirect is performed in asp The following code will not be executed.
After executing the header, php will continue to execute the following code.
In this regard, the header redirection in php is not as good as the redirection in asp. Sometimes we have to redirect After that, the following code cannot be executed:
Generally we use >
But we can simply use the following method:
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><span>if(...) </span></span></li> <li class=""><span>header("..."); </span></li> <li class="alt"><span>else </span></li> <li class=""><span>{ </span></li> <li class="alt"><span>... </span></li> <li class=""><span>} </span></li> </ol>
<ol class="dp-xml"> <li class="alt"><span><span>if(...) </span></span></li> <li class=""><span>{ header("...");exit();} </span></li> </ol>

What are the magic methods of PHP? PHP's magic methods include: 1.\_\_construct, used to initialize objects; 2.\_\_destruct, used to clean up resources; 3.\_\_call, handle non-existent method calls; 4.\_\_get, implement dynamic attribute access; 5.\_\_set, implement dynamic attribute settings. These methods are automatically called in certain situations, improving code flexibility and efficiency.
